The authors report a new case of pneumoblastoma concerning a 63 years old man who dies with hepatitic insufficiency and massive metastasis. The study in optic and electronic microscopy shows the three cellular contingents which form the pneumoblastoma: clusters of indifferenciated cells, spindle cells and cubic or cylinder epithelial cells, with few secretory granules and microvilli which form tubes or lobules. All the features show clearly a blastematous character very similar to a foetal lung which allows to differenciate the pneumoblastoma from carcinosarcoma.
